Globe trotting No Reservations star Anthony Bourdain is leaving Travel Channel for CNN.

The chef, author and media personality will get his own program on
the cable news network in early 2013. He’ll become the marquee
personality in CNN’s efforts to broaden its lifestyle programming
especially during the weekend hours.

No Reservations is in its eighth season on Travel, where
Bourdain also writes a popular blog. His untitled CNN program will air
Sunday evenings and repeat on Saturdays. It will follow a similar format
to No Reservations, according to Mark Whitaker,
CNN Worldwide executive vp and managing editor. But with the support
and apparatus of an international news organization behind him, Bourdain
will be able to visit even many more global hot spots.
